Arun Jain And Others vs State Of U P And Another

High Court Of Judicature at Allahabad|05 September, 2018
|

JUDGMENT / ORDER

Court No. - 15
Case :- APPLICATION U/S 482 No. - 27138 of 2018 Applicant :- Arun Jain And 4 Others Opposite Party :- State Of U.P. And Another Counsel for Applicant :- Bhaju Ram Pprasad Sharma,Arvind Kumar Srivastava Counsel for Opposite Party :- G.A.
Hon'ble Dinesh Kumar Singh-I,J.
Heard Sri Arvind Kumar Srivastava, learned counsel for the applicants and Sri Prashant Kumar, learned A.G.A. for the State and perused the record.
This application u/s 482 Cr.P.C. has been filed seeking the quashing of entire proceeding of Complaint Case No. 5588 of 2017 u/ss 406, 504 and 506 I.P.C., P.S. Kotwali, District Shahjahanpur pending before Additional C.J.M.-II, Shahjahanpur.
It is argued by the learned counsel for the applicants that the applicants and O.P. No.2 have entered into compromise but the court concerned is not disposing of the same. Photo-copy of the said compromise entered into between the parties has been filed before this Court and the same is annexed at page Nos. 28-29.
In view of the above, it is directed that if the accused applicants and O.P. No.2 appear before the court below within 15 days with a certified copy of this order and pray for disposal of the said compromise application, the same shall be decided by the court concerned within a period of one month positively.
With the aforesaid direction, this application Under Section 482 Cr.P.C. is disposed of.
Order Date :- 5.9.2018 A. Mandhani
